Save your souls: Jewish conversion and survival in the occupied Soviet territories during the Holocaust

Description

Assesses the role of religion, most specifically conversion, viewed as a capstone of religious experience, when a Jew was caught in a dilemma - whether to cling to his or her "born" religion, or to relinquish it, hoping to survive in the occupied Soviet territories
